Hi Guys,
 
Would appreciate a hand with a flow I can not work out. 
 
I have created a "when a new response is submitted"  triggered flow. In the MS Form that triggers the flow, Question 1 is in check-list format and asks the user to select who is the sender of the form. The answer to that question will determine what data to use in a row in an excel table to later populate the email signature in the email. The flow is successful but it sends multiple emails from all senders listed in the excel table instead of only the one I selected in the form.
 
I have asked ChatGPT many times and can not solve the problem. It seems to revolve around the Filter Array. ChatGPT tells me to add a Compose, but doesn't resolve the issue.
 
Note: Currently the email comes from my email account, but that is just for testing until I iron this out.
 
Please see screen shots of the flow in edit mode and the actions details:
 
 
Would appreciate some help. :)

    You can delete the for each,  use first() function to get the value, in this way you won't get for each.
     
    for example, if your excel has column named Email, you can try
     
    first(body('Filter_array'))?['Email']  formulafor send an email (v2)
